Eurostar is the exclusive high-speed railway service connecting the United Kingdom with countries in continental Europe like France, Belgium and the Netherlands. Most Eurostar trains travel through the Channel Tunnel, also known as the Chunnel, between the UK and France. With a high-speed train service reaching speeds up to 186 mph (300 km/h), you will travel in ultimate comfort coupled with modern, comfortable seats and large windows. When booking your Eurostar you can choose between three ticket types: Standard, Standard Premier, and Business Premier,
